OLE Cannot be Deleted in AutoCAD (Can’t Move/Delete OLE Objects)

  1. Type OLEFRAME at the Command-Line.
  2. When Asked, set the value to 1 or 2 and hit Enter.
  3. Editing (Erase, Move, etc.) the OLE is now possible!

How do you edit an OLE in AutoCAD?

You can edit the information in a linked or embedded OLE object by double-clicking the object to open the source application. You can also use most editing commands, the Properties palette, or grips to make changes to the OLE frame.

How do I resize an OLE object in AutoCAD?

To Change the Size of an OLE Object

  1. Right-click an OLE object. Click Properties.
  2. In the Properties palette, enter new values for Width or Height, or enter a percentage for Scale Width or Scale Height.

How do you use OLE?

To use OLE, you need both source and destination applications that support OLE. Both linking and embedding insert information from one document into another document. Also, both linked and embedded OLE objects can be edited from within the destination application.

How do I convert an image to OLE in AutoCAD?

A raster image can be embedded in a DWG file as an OLE object.

Follow these steps:

  1. Open the raster image in an image editing application, such as Microsoft Paint or Adobe Photoshop.
  2. Click Edit menu > Select All, or press CTRL+A.
  3. Click Edit menu > Copy, or press CTRL+C.
  4. In AutoCAD, click Edit menu > Paste Special.

How do I change OLE text size in AutoCAD?

To Scale Text in an OLE Object by Font

  1. Select an OLE object.
  2. Right-click. Click Text Size.
  3. In the OLE Text Size dialog box, select a font. The OLE Text Font list contains all of the fonts that appear in the selected OLE object.
  4. Select a point size. …
  5. In Text Height, enter a value in drawing units.

What do you understand by linking and embedding?

Object linking and embedding (OLE) is a Microsoft technology that facilitates the sharing of application data and objects written in different formats from multiple sources. Linking establishes a connection between two objects, and embedding facilitates application data insertion.
